技术论坛

在调试828d遇到的玄学事件!不知道有多少人遇到过

作者 主题
侠客

经验值: 785
发帖数: 105
精华帖: 0
主题:【分享】在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 楼主 2019-04-29 10:15:05

828D用的s7-200的plc软件

在调试一台4轴卧铣的时候X轴进给输出没有反应  

检查PLC DB3800.DBX4.6 和4.7 有输出 但是实际机床系统没有反应 

然后用HMI的诊断查看 DB3800.DBX4.6 和4.7 没有输出

检查plc  DB3800.DBX4.6 和4.7有没有冲突点 发现也没有冲突点

查了大半天查不出来 所以我就先跳过这一步骤  先调试第四轴

在调试第四轴的时候把X轴的网络块移动了一下  载入PLC 发现X轴 DB3800.DBX4.6 和4.7有了输出

X轴能动起来了

至今还是不知道什么原因 但是问题解决了就好了    可能是s7-200不够稳定吧


啦啦啦啦啦啦啦啦
分享帖版主置评: 非常有讨论价值的分享贴 (推荐人:隐身人)
以下网友喜欢您的帖子:

  
重要声明:

著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。

帖子链接:https://www.ad.siemens.com.cn/club/bbs/post.aspx?a_id=1557515&b_id=20&s_id=0&num=11

侠客

经验值: 907
发帖数: 245
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 1楼 2019-04-29 10:35:14

应该是你在别的位置有关于4.6和4.7的输出,然后产生了冲突。或者说是你监视的编程块里有输出,然后后面的块又把它给复位了。当你把这你监视的块移动到你后面的时候,这个时候是你的程序生效而不是前面的程序生效。总体来说是与扫描方式有关:西门子的PLC扫描方式是从上往下扫描,然后执行最后一次的输出。





数控机床维修、改造、配套。
以下网友喜欢您的帖子:

  
至圣

经验值: 72010
发帖数: 8043
精华帖: 145
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 2楼 2019-04-29 10:35:27

看了有一点玄的,也不知道其中的原因。

检查PLC DB3800.DBX4.6 和4.7 有输出 但是实际机床系统没有反应 ?

你是怎么查询的?


 
以下网友喜欢您的帖子:

  
版主

经验值: 38719
发帖数: 10357
精华帖: 72
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 3楼 2019-04-29 11:06:55

你再把网络块移动回去看看是否还有输出?


西门子的多年使用者http://yinshenren.ys168.com/、
以下网友喜欢您的帖子:

  
奇侠

经验值: 7179
发帖数: 884
精华帖: 4
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 5楼 2019-04-30 08:18:01

小白求问,啥叫网络块呀?移动是怎么个骚操作啊?


我为啥越老越魅力
以下网友喜欢您的帖子:

  
版主

经验值: 38719
发帖数: 10357
精华帖: 72
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 6楼 2019-04-30 08:34:46
以下是引用皮皮猪在2019-04-30 08:18:01的发言 >5楼

小白求问,啥叫网络块呀?移动是怎么个骚操作啊?

plc程序在软件中打开不是以网络一,二,三...出现的吗?


西门子的多年使用者http://yinshenren.ys168.com/、
以下网友喜欢您的帖子:

  
至圣

经验值: 63470
发帖数: 12672
精华帖: 121
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过
推荐帖


只看楼主 7楼 2019-04-30 08:54:18

重新下载程序了,是不是在线和离线的不同导致的。


 
以下网友喜欢您的帖子:

  
至圣

经验值: 18914
发帖数: 2108
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 8楼 2019-04-30 10:27:24

不是软件bug,就是没找到问题所在


 
以下网友喜欢您的帖子:

  
侠客

经验值: 785
发帖数: 105
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 楼主 9楼 2019-05-07 17:07:54
以下是引用无非在2019-04-29 10:35:14的发言 >1楼

应该是你在别的位置有关于4.6和4.7的输出,然后产生了冲突。或者说是你监视的编程块里有输出,然后后面的块又把它给复位了。当你把这你监视的块移动到你后面的时候,这个时候是你的程序生效而不是前面的程序生效。总体来说是与扫描方式有关:西门子的PLC扫描方式是从上往下扫描,然后执行最后一次的输出。




冲突 我一开始也考虑了也排查了  但是在交叉引用里 只有一个db3800.dbx4.6和4.7  


啦啦啦啦啦啦啦啦
以下网友喜欢您的帖子:

  
侠客

经验值: 785
发帖数: 105
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 楼主 10楼 2019-05-07 17:09:16
以下是引用WWCWWC在2019-04-29 10:35:27的发言 >2楼

看了有一点玄的,也不知道其中的原因。

检查PLC DB3800.DBX4.6 和4.7 有输出 但是实际机床系统没有反应 ?

你是怎么查询的?

 按面板正负 然后PLC监控 看db3800.dbx4.7 4.6 有没有接通  PLC接通   HMI诊断 一直为0  


啦啦啦啦啦啦啦啦
以下网友喜欢您的帖子:

  
至圣

经验值: 10582
发帖数: 1796
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 11楼 2019-05-30 20:14:34

解决问题是王道,以后也许会弄明白


 
以下网友喜欢您的帖子:

  
侠客

经验值: 811
发帖数: 130
精华帖: 0
回复:在调试828d遇到的玄学事件!不知道有多少人遇到过


只看楼主 12楼 2019-06-04 22:00:22

小白在这个帖子里顺便问个问题,802D 802Dsl 828D 的toolbox或者说PLC Programming Tool 通用吗,只是上传和监控PLC程序,不编写机床PLC程序


 
以下网友喜欢您的帖子:

  
  • 上一页
  • 1
  • 下一页
收起
在调试828d遇到的玄学事件!不知道有多少人遇到过
您收到0封站内信:
×
×
信息提示
很抱歉!您所访问的页面不存在,或网址发生了变化,请稍后再试。